Common Concrete Block Repair Jobs
Concrete Block Repair - addresses cracks and deterioration in concrete block walls to restore stability.
Foundation Wall Fixes - repairs bowing or shifting concrete blocks to prevent further structural issues.
Capping and Sealing - applies protective coatings to block surfaces to prevent water penetration and damage.
Mortar Joint Restoration - replaces deteriorated mortar to maintain the integrity of block structures.
Crack and Hole Patching - fills in surface cracks and holes for a smooth, durable finish.
Water Damage Repair - restores concrete blocks affected by moisture or flooding to prevent further deterioration.
Concrete Block Repair Questions
What causes concrete block damage? Damage can result from settling, moisture intrusion, or impact, leading to cracks or looseness in the blocks.
How are concrete blocks repaired? Repairs typically involve removing damaged sections, cleaning the area, and replacing or reinforcing the blocks to restore stability.
Can damaged concrete blocks be repaired or do they need replacement? Minor cracks and chips can often be repaired, but severely compromised blocks may require full replacement for safety and durability.
What types of projects require concrete block repair? Common projects include foundation stabilization, retaining wall repairs, and restoring damaged basement or cellar walls.
